Analysis Summary
The overwhelming majority of these reviews appear genuine, with only one review showing clear signs of being potentially fake. Of the 10 reviews analyzed, 9 demonstrate authentic characteristics including specific personal use cases, balanced perspectives, and detailed product experiences. The verification rate is high (6 verified purchases, 4 unverified), and the detailed nature of most reviews strongly suggests real user experiences.
Strong evidence of authenticity includes multiple reviews with specific personal applications: lubricating mobility scooter wheels (review 1), kitchen drawer sliders (review 2), door hinges and bike gears (review 4), automotive use and sharing with family (review 9), and recliner mechanisms (review 8). These reviews contain contextual details that would be difficult to fabricate convincingly. Several reviews also show balanced perspectives, noting the product is smaller than expected or comparing it to other white lithium greases they've used.
The only concerning review is #8 ("Product exactly as described by vendor. Will do business with them again in the future."), which uses generic transactional language without any specific product details or personal context. This pattern is typical of incentivized or fake reviews. However, this represents just 10% of the sample, and even this review could potentially be from a genuine but brief customer.
Overall, this appears to be a legitimate product receiving genuine positive feedback. The single suspicious review is outweighed by nine detailed, context-rich reviews that demonstrate real-world usage. The product seems to perform well for its intended purposes based on multiple independent user experiences across different applications.
Key patterns identified in the review analysis include: Specific personal applications (mobility scooter, kitchen drawers, automotive), Balanced observations about product size/quantity, Detailed descriptions of grease consistency and application.

How We Detect Fake Reviews
Our AI analyzes multiple factors: language patterns (generic vs. specific), reviewer behavior (history, timing), temporal anomalies (review clusters), verification status, sentiment authenticity, and statistical outliers. No single factor determines a review is fake - we look at the combination of signals.
Important Limitations
No automated system is perfect. Sophisticated fake reviews can evade detection, and some genuine reviews may be incorrectly flagged. Use this analysis as one data point in your purchasing decision, not the only factor. Reading actual review content yourself is always valuable.
